Creamy mashed potatoes with sour cream and butter. A classic side dish that pairs well with roasted meats and holiday meals.

Ingredients
serves 8- 3 lbs Yukon Gold or Russet potatoes
- 2 tablespoons salt
- ½ cup butter, unsalted or salted plus more for garnish
- ½ cup sour cream
- ½-¾ cup whole milk, warmed
- salt to taste
- freshy ground black pepper to taste
- chopped fresh parsley for garnish
